Self-hosted by design
BoxBox is a self-hosted file manager. When you run it on your own server, all of your files, credentials, and activity stay on hardware that you control. BoxBox does not phone home, does not collect telemetry, and does not route your data through any third-party service.
Your data stays on your server
The files you manage, the accounts you configure, and the uploads you make are stored and processed entirely on your own BoxBox instance. There is no cloud component, no analytics, and no backend operated by the project that sees your content.
This website (boxbox.radhey.dev)
The public project website is hosted on Vercel and served statically. It does not set tracking cookies. To show the latest release banner, the site fetches public release metadata from the GitHub API; that request is cached server-side and contains no personal information about you.
GitHub
Source code, releases, and issue tracking live on GitHub, which is governed by GitHub's own privacy and data policies. Anything you post publicly there (issues, comments, pull requests) is subject to those policies.
